The rear monitor cannot be connected to the US comand...according to MB all parts from the ashtray to the rear are different for cars with the rear monitor...
Nevertheless, we will be installing an OEM rear monitor into Scorchies 2003 US spec W211 which already has euro comand and TV tuner...

We will be installing Scorchies during the second half of september...after that I can exactly say what is involved (labour and moneywise)..as for now, I can only say that according to the mercedes documents a lot of parts have to be swapped...
TV tuner is pretty much the same...we installed Scorchies TV tuner in combination with the original mercedes TV antenna amplifiers...fairly expensive compared to the aftermarket TV antennas I usually use (but due to a change in antenna connectors OEM was the only way to go).
There are two different TV tuners available for the W211 and 2 different versions of the euro comand as far as connecting a TV tuner is to be concerned...whatever possibility there is, depends on the comand that was installed in your car...I presume you had yours installed earlier this week...If so - then I have 1 compatible TV tuner left...
